Ethical hackers, also known as white-hat hackers, are highly sought after, making up 25% of the cybersecurity workforce. Their primary responsibility involves testing systems and networks to identify vulnerabilities, ensuring businesses remain secure. Security analysts, accounting for 20% of these roles, are the frontline defenders against cyber threats. They proactively monitor networks, investigate security breaches, and respond to cyber incidents, safeguarding valuable data. Security engineers, with 18% of the workforce, specialize in designing, implementing, and maintaining cybersecurity measures. These professionals are essential for ensuring comprehensive protection of an organization's infrastructure. Security managers, responsible for 15% of these roles, oversee an organization's overall cybersecurity strategy. They coordinate teams, allocate resources, and implement policies to minimize risk exposure. Cryptographers, making up 12% of the workforce, employ advanced mathematical techniques to secure communication and protect sensitive information. They develop encryption algorithms, ensuring that data remains confidential and tamper-proof. Finally, security architects, accounting for 10% of these roles, design and build secure systems. They translate business needs and objectives into security requirements, creating a robust security framework that protects against cyber threats.
